> The spark statistics tracking doesn't correctly assess the size of the uploaded \
> files as it only calls getFileStatus on the zero byte objects -not the \
>                 yet-to-manifest files. Which, given they don't exist yet, isn't \
>                 easy to do.
> Solution: 
> * Add getXAttr and listXAttr API calls to S3AFileSystem
> * Return all S3 object headers as XAttr attributes prefixed "header." That's custom \
> and standard (e.g header.Content-Length). The setXAttr call isn't implemented, so \
> for correctness the FS doesn't declare its support for the API in \
> hasPathCapability(). The magic commit file write sets the custom header 
> set the length of the data final data in the header
> x-hadoop-s3a-magic-data-length in the marker file.
> A matching patch in Spark will look for the XAttr
> "header.x-hadoop-s3a-magic-data-length" when the file
> being probed for output data is zero byte long. 
> As a result, the job tracking statistics will report the
> bytes written but yet to be manifest.
